I was able to FINALLY save my progress only after installing the game on a Windows 7 machine, creating and starting a game, allowing it to save a few times, and then copying some files to a thumb drive, then to my Windows 8 machine.

Also, if you have an Nvidia-based graphics card or integrated graphics chip, consider disabling the Nvidia physx feature in the game's settings, because it prevented the in-game GFWL bar from appearing and also prevented saving.
